SKP SketchUp File
SKP (SketchUp) file format for a long period of time was maintained by Google, but currently it is actively developed by Trimble company. The SKP file allows to store reusable geometry component instances, named mesh groups and materials with texture images. It's important to note that the Win32 build is no longer available from the SKP file version 16 onwards. Therefore, it is recommended to use the Win64 build to convert the most recent SketchUp models.
